'Supergirl' Pilot Leaked: GeeVision's Review


After two days of debating on the matter of if we should or should not watch the leaked pilot for Supergirl we over at GeeVision decided on that we would, and this is what we thought of the Pilot for Supergirl.

Basically the pilot was just an extended version of the 6 minute trailer that we have all seen, because all the keypoints to the episode where already shown in the preview.

 As it was a pilot we start by been introduced to a younger Kara Zor-El who is sent to earth to protect her cousin Kal El, but as she left her own planet, she got stuck in the phantomzone for 24 earth years, before she finally arrives to earth but on arrival she is still a 13 year old girl and Kal-el has grown into Superman. Superman comes and takes the young Kara to live with a family on earth that will protect her, and here we have a very nice placed callback to the past superman series and that is the father of the family to take care of Kara is none over then Dean Cain.

The pilot then jumps into the future, and we have a voice over of Kara who gives us the low down of her normal mundane life of been an assistant at a media company no heroics as of yet. We then are introduce to Winn who will likely turn into the love interest or should I say the will they or won't they story throughout the series. We also get to meet Kara's massive bitch of a boss played very well by Calista Flockhart, and we are then introduced to the new photographer at the company Jimmy Olsen, who seems suspicious that Kara looks a little like superman dum dum dum.    

We then see Kara on a date and it's not going to well. When all of a sudden she see's on the news that a plane is in trouble and going down, not only this she knows that her sister is on that plane. But Kara has not used her powers in years. Kara AKA Supergirl saves the plane and the next day she is all over the news.

I will end my plot summary there as not to go into to many spoilers.

So what did we think?

I was impressed with the pilot it was better then I thought it was going to be, I mean it was a little rough around the edges, but then again it is a pilot. It also felt quite rushed, a lot was thrown in to 46 minutes, to try and tell the story and to introduce the characters.

Over all it was a good start to a not so promising show, and I can not wait to see how the show develops, but we over at GeeVision will let you know?
